Ingredients

The following ingredients have 21 Servings
  • 2 3/4 cups (358g) all-purpose flour (measured correctly)
  • 2 tsp cream of tartar
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 3/4 cup unsalted butter, room temperature
  • 1 1/2 cups (310g) sugar, plus 3 tbsp for rolling
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 1/2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 tbsp ground cinnamon

Instruction

  • Preheat oven to 400°F. Prepare a cookie sheet (I recommend a darker cookie sheet) with a silicone baking mat or parchment paper.
  • Combine the flour, cream of tartar, baking soda and salt in a medium sized bowl. Set aside.
  • Add the butter and 1 1/2 cups of sugar to a large mixer bowl and cream until light in color and fluffy in texture, about 2-3 minutes.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, mixing until combined after each. Scrape down the sides of the bowl, as needed.
  • Add the vanilla extract and mix until well combined.
  • Add the dry ingredients and mix until combined.
  • Combine the remaining 3 tablespoons of sugar with the cinnamon in another small bowl.
  • Create balls of one tablespoon of cookie dough each.
  • Roll each ball of cookie dough in the cinnamon sugar mixture, then set on the prepared cookie sheet with about 2 inches between them.
  • Bake for 6-8 minutes.
  • Remove cookies from the oven and allow to sit for 2-3 minutes, then move to a cooling rack.
  • Store cookies in an airtight container.
